What is ME Printing Engineering and Graphic Communication?

ME Printing Engineering and Graphic Communication is a specialized branch of engineering that focuses on the principles and practices involved in printing, packaging, and visual communication. This field integrates engineering concepts with graphic design, digital media, and material science to produce high-quality printed materials and packaging solutions. Students in this program learn about various printing techniques such as offset, flexography, and digital printing, as well as color management, prepress operations, and postpress finishing. They also study graphic design principles, typography, and layout design to create visually appealing and effective communication materials. The curriculum often includes hands-on experience with printing equipment, software applications, and design tools. Key areas of study include:

  • Printing Processes: Understanding different printing methods and their applications.
  • Graphic Design: Creating visually appealing and effective designs.
  • Material Science: Selecting appropriate materials for printing and packaging.
  • Digital Media: Integrating digital technologies into printing and communication.
  • Color Management: Ensuring accurate and consistent color reproduction.

Graduates are prepared for careers in printing companies, packaging industries, advertising agencies, and publishing houses, where they can apply their skills to create innovative and impactful printed products.

Job Opportunities in Printing Engineering and Graphic Communication

The printing and graphic communication industry offers a wide array of job opportunities for skilled professionals. From traditional print production to digital media and packaging, there's a demand for individuals with expertise in this field. Job opportunities exist in various sectors, including printing companies, advertising agencies, publishing houses, packaging manufacturers, and design studios. Roles range from technical positions like Printing Technologist and Pre-press Technician to creative roles like Graphic Designer and Packaging Engineer.

  • Printing Companies: Offer roles in production, quality control, and sales.
  • Advertising Agencies: Require graphic designers and pre-press technicians for creating marketing materials.
  • Publishing Houses: Need professionals for book design, layout, and print production.
  • Packaging Manufacturers: Employ packaging engineers and designers to develop innovative packaging solutions.
  • Design Studios: Offer opportunities for graphic designers and visual communication specialists.

Graduates can also explore entrepreneurial ventures by starting their own printing or design businesses.
